Maintain a Balanced Book (75 words): To ensure a profitable business, it is crucial to understand bookie math. Balancing the book means managing the liabilities associated with your clients' bets. This involves adjusting odds and limits to minimize potential losses. By maintaining a balanced book, you mitigate the risk of significant financial setbacks and increase the long-term sustainability of your business.
